I'm also grateful simply because photography has permitted me to connect with so numerous intriguing and inspiring folks from diverse nations, beliefs, languages and backgrounds that would have been virtually impossible with out this visual medium.is?FztOmiHJLpmEH4VKupyAx6sm8PCqRztimLCqlHJyI2o&height=224 A lot of drones, like these in the DJI range, have object-avoidance functions, meaning they will detect and fly around objects in their flight path. This goes a long way in preventing crash landings, though the drone can be fooled by bare leafless trees, which makes autumn and winter a specifically hazardous time of the year to be flying in the woods.But when you are shooting video, flying is almost everything (or a complete lot). You want your aircraft's movements to flow smoothly. In my very first month of periodic flying, I just wasn't skilled sufficient for video. Ignorance of the law is no excuse.Tripod mode is also useful for when shooting photography to minimise any sharp movements if you have been to accidentally touch the controls in in between shots. Typically I will use tripod mode when shooting several photos to stitch later as a panoramic image.Lower shutter speed if possible, particularly on shots close to the ground, to stay away from the strobing effect. Anything below 100th to 250th of a second is my recommendation, and use an ND filter if required to maintain your shutter speed down. Shooting at 500th or 100th of a second, which is widespread amongst drone cameras, will give you sharper frames, but it can give the footage some heavy strobing.Flying and shooting at the same time can take practice, but several drones have attributes that can assist.
